1. Intoxicating Love

“I wake with thoughts of you. Your portrait and the intoxicating evening which we spent yesterday have left my senses in turmoil. Sweet, incomparable Josephine, what a strange effect you have on my heart! …. You are leaving at noon; I shall see you in three hours. Until then, mio dolce amor, a thousand kisses; but give me none in return, for they set my blood on fire.” ~ Napoleon Bonaparte to Josephine, 1795.

2. Never Surrender Your Love

“My darling Clemmi, In your letter from Madras you wrote some words very dear to me, about having enriched your life. I cannot tell you what pleasure this gave me, because I always feel to overwhelmingly in your debt, if there can be accounts of love…What it has been to me to live all these years in your heart and companionship no phrases can convey. Time passes swiftly, but is it not joyous to see how great and growing is the treasure we have gathered together, amid the storms and stresses of so many eventful and to millions tragic and terrible years? Your loving husband.” ~ Sir Winston Churchill to his wife Clementine, 1935

3. Les Contemplations d’Amour

“My dearest, when two souls, which have sought each other for, however long in the throng, have finally found each other…a union, fiery and pure as they themselves are… begins on earth and continues forever in heaven. This union is love, true love, which defies the love one, whose life comes from devotion and passion, and for which the greatest sacrifices are the sweetest delights. This is the love which you inspire in me… Your soul is make to love with the purity and passion of angels; but perhaps it can only love another angel, in which case I must tremble with apprehension. Yours forever.” ~ Victor Hugo to Adele Foucher, 1821

4. Pragma Love

“I am already love in you, your beauty, but I am only beginning to love in you that which is eternal and ever precious – your heart, your soul. Beauty one could get to know and fall in love with in one hour and cease to love it as speedily; but the soul one must learn to know. Believe me, nothing on earth is given without labour, even love, the most beautiful and natural of feelings.” Count Leo Tolstoy to his soon to be wife Sophia, 1856

5. Agape Love

“My golden child, my pearl, my precious stone, my crown, my queen, my empress. Your dear darling of my heart, my highest and most precious, my all and everything, my wife, the baptism of my children, my tragic play, my posthumous reputation Ach! You are my second better self, my virtues, my merits, my hope, the forgiveness of my sins, my future sanctity. O little daughter of heaven, my child of God, my intercessor, my guardian angel, my cherubim and seraph, how I love you.” ~ Henry von Kleist in 1810 to his wife Henriette Vogel before she died of cancer 1811.
